An established practice in Cardiff is seeking a Payroll Officer to handle payroll processes across various sectors. The ideal candidate will have experience in payroll within a bureau or accounting firm and be up-to-date on statutory payroll requirements.
Responsibilities include:
- Processing payrolls
- Reconciling HMRC accounts
- Managing client queries
This role offers a salary between £18,000 and £24,000, emphasizing the importance of communication skills and time management.
